2nd bad experience trying to watch live Champions League football online via the SingTel Football Frenzy website last night. That makes it 2 out of 2 = 100% failure rate. What crap service. Completely fed up with SingTel now given how they have screwed up our EPL, World Cup and Champions League viewing.
Round 1 : Celtic v Arsenal (19Aug09) - Registered and paid online hours before kickoff but could find no record in my Transaction History. Credit card company confirmed that the match fee had been deducted. Sensing something amiss, twice I called SingTel and twice I was assured that I would be able to watch the game. Sure enough, come kickoff time and still no access. I had to make another online payment before I was able to watch the game. The next day I complained to SingTel and I was told that they would make up for the inconvenience by refunding me both set of charges ie complimentary viewing. Until today - no sign of my $12/=.
Round 2 : AC Milan vs Manchester United (17Feb10) - Given previous bad experience of pre-match booking and double charges, I decided to wait until kickoff at 3:45 am before paying and watching the game live. Had great difficulty even logging on. When I could finally log on and had made my online payment for access, website froze on me. Tried unsuccessfully to log back on until I finally gave up at 5:05 am. Error messages included "503 error Service Temporarily Unavailable", "502 error Proxy Error", "Please install Flash" (what crap, I already have it installed and the site worked fine earlier in the day when I tested it). Missed the game totally and had to resort to watching the highlights from some Russian website this morning.
Seriously 3rd world service from a so called Singapore Inc. RUBBISH ! Not impressed at all.
